Vibration isolation platform is a tool used to reduce the impact of ground vibration on the human body or equipment, and is usually used in laboratories, medical equipment and other places that need a stable environment. The main principle of the vibration isolation platform is to isolate the ground vibration through a series of shock absorption devices, so as to reduce the vibration transmission to the experimental equipment on the platform or the human body. First, the vibration isolation platform can effectively reduce the impact of ground vibration on the human body. In many laboratories or medical devices, ground vibration can cause errors in experimental results or affect the accurate measurement of the device. By using the vibration isolation platform, the transmission of ground vibration can be reduced to a minimum, ensuring the accuracy of the experiment and the stability of the equipment. This is important in areas that require high-precision experiments or equipment.
Second, the vibration isolation platform can provide a more comfortable working environment. In some workplaces that require prolonged operation of equipment or restlessness, ground vibration may have adverse effects on the physical health of workers, such as dizziness, vertigo, etc. The use of vibration isolation platforms can effectively reduce these discomfort, allowing workers to focus more on their work and improve work efficiency.
In addition, vibration isolation platforms can reduce wear and damage to equipment. Ground vibration, if transmitted to equipment, may lead to increased wear or damage to equipment components, which increases maintenance costs and equipment failure rates. The use of vibration isolation platforms can reduce this risk, extend the service life of the equipment, and reduce maintenance costs.
In general, the vibration isolation platform can effectively reduce the impact of vibration on the human body. However, it should be noted that the effect of the vibration isolation platform depends on its design quality and installation method, and the vibration reduction effect of different vibration isolation platforms may also be different. Therefore, when selecting a vibration isolation platform, it is recommended to choose a good quality product, and perform reasonable installation and adjustment according to actual needs.
